(8)__Take smelts during the winter months, except by
hook and line, unless the holder has a number 14 fish
grader in operable condition in that holder's immediate
proximity during the taking of smelts and uses that
grader during the smelt harvesting activity.__The
holder shall liberate immediately all undersized smelts
alive into the waters from which they were taken.__For
the purpose of this subparagraph, a number 14 grader is
a grader having a minimum grate size of 14/64 inches.__
This subparagraph does not apply to a license holder
who fishes with a hook and line only; or

For purposes of this subsection, live smelts are considered in
possession of the licensee once the smelts have been removed from
the inland waters and placed in a container.

 
8.__Effect of revoked or suspended license.__A person whose
license to deal in live smelts and baitfish has been revoked or
suspended pursuant to section 10902 may not assist another dealer
in selling or transporting live smelts and baitfish.

 
A person who violates this subsection commits a class E crime.

 
9.__Inspection of live smelts and baitfish.__A person licensed
under this section who possesses live smelts or baitfish at a
fixed place of business shall make those fish available for
inspection by a warden or a department fisheries biologist during
normal business hours.__A person licensed under this section who
possesses live smelts or baitfish at a location other than the
licensee's fixed place of business shall make those fish
available for inspection by a warden or a department fisheries
biologist at any time, upon request.
